Todd County School System continuing with hybrid model through next week

The Todd County School System will continue with its current hybrid schedule through at least Friday of next week.

North Todd Elementary School and South Todd Elementary School will continue with in-person instruction Monday through Thursday and use virtual instruction on Friday.

Todd County Middle School and Todd County Central High School students who are enrolled in in-person instruction will continue on a hybrid Red/Grey schedule, based upon where the student lives.

Middle and high school students who live in the North Todd attendance area are designated as the “Grey” group and those who live in the South Todd attendance area are designated as the “Red” group.

The “Grey” students will work on their class work while “in person” on Mondays and Tuesdays.

The “Red” students will complete their work virtually on Mondays and Tuesdays.

On Wednesdays and Thursdays the “Grey” will complete their work virtually and the “Red” students will complete their class work while being in the building.

Middle and high school students will continue with virtual instruction on Fridays.

The district will resume in-person instruction when the county goes from red to orange on the incidence rate map.
